Marek Zyga is born in 1968. As a sculptor he isinterested in human being, especially in body and gestures. He is fascinated by persons, their beaviour and reactions.

His sculptures are like processed images from reality, to some extent they are stories. When an idea comes to his mind and eventually takes shape, he sculpture in clay and then it is formed into gypsum. As a self-taught he is sensitive to proper technique.
“My allies are experience and observation. I am inspired by man, actually by relations between people, differences and similarities.”
Before he start a new work, he think about it verry well how he will make it. He don’t make any sketches but turns immediately a model into clay. His works are decorated with angobas, pigments and are glazed. The sculptures of Marek relate to classic sculptural forms. One can see busts, torsos, heads carrying symbolic, erotic, exposing meaning-sometimes with a certain undertone of surrealism. His ally is experience and observation.
